The effect of levamisole on postoperative immunosuppression
The British Journal of Surgery
|July 1, 1979
Summary
Levamisole accelerated the return of specific T lymphocyte activity after colorectal cancer surgery. However, it did not significantly improve non-specific T lymphocyte activity or overall cell counts post-operation.

Background:
- Colorectal cancer surgery can impair cell-mediated immunity.
- T lymphocytes play a crucial role in immune responses against cancer.
Purpose of the Study:
- To investigate the effect of levamisole on cell-mediated immunity in colorectal cancer patients post-surgery.
- To assess levamisole's impact on both specific and non-specific T lymphocyte activity.
Main Methods:
- Enumeration of thymus-derived (T) lymphocytes.
- Measurement of non-specific T lymphocyte activity via phytohaemagglutinin (PHA)-induced blastogenesis.
- Assessment of specific T lymphocyte activity using leucocyte migration inhibition assays with PPD and tumor extract.
- Comparison between a levamisole-treated group and a control group.
Main Results:
- The levamisole group showed a faster return to preoperative levels of leucocyte migration inhibition to PPD and tumor extract.
- Levamisole had a minimal effect on postoperative depression of T lymphocyte cell counts.
- Levamisole did not restore the depressed lymphoblast transformation observed post-surgery.
Conclusions:
- Postoperative levamisole administration can enhance specific T lymphocyte responses in colorectal cancer patients.
- Levamisole's efficacy in restoring overall cell-mediated immunity, including non-specific activity, after surgery is limited.
